Configure native messaging blocklist

Setting the policy specifies which native messaging hosts shouldn't be loaded. A deny list value of * means all native messaging hosts are denied, unless they're explicitly allowed.

Leaving the policy unset means Google Chrome loads all installed native messaging hosts.

Example value:

com.native.messaging.host.name1
com.native.messaging.host.name2

Supported on: At least Microsoft Windows 7 or Windows Server 2008 family

Names of the forbidden native messaging hosts (or * for all)

Registry HiveHK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E or HKEY_CURRENT_USER
Registry PathSoftware\Policies\Google\Chrome\NativeMessagingBlocklist
Value Name{number}
Value TypeREG_SZ
